In 2019, I was helping a family of five from Canada plan their first-ever trip to Dubai. They were overwhelmed by flight prices, unsure which airline to choose, and skeptical about booking tickets online. I still remember how relieved they felt when I guided them to a trusted flight booking site with the best multi-city fare—saving them over 800 AED.
Since then, I’ve helped thousands of travelers from around the world book flights to Dubai efficiently and affordably. As the owner of a Dubai-based travel agency, I want to share not only the best websites to book flights to Dubai, but also some pro tips and local insights that most first-time travelers miss.
Whether you’re coming to Dubai for a vacation, business trip, or to explore its culture and cuisine, the right booking platform can make a big difference in your travel experience.
Why Booking the Right Flight Website Matters
Booking flights isn’t just about finding the cheapest price—it’s about:
- Flexible date options
- Transparent fees
- Luggage policies
- Refundability and customer support
- Trusted payment methods
Whether you’re a budget backpacker, luxury explorer, or corporate traveler, the best flight booking sites to Dubai cater to different needs.
Quick Comparison: Best Websites to Book Flights to Dubai
Here’s a helpful table that compares the top flight booking websites based on my experience and customer feedback.
Website Name | Best For | Key Features | Link |
---|---|---|---|
Skyscanner | Price comparison, flexible dates | Multi-airline combos, filter by stopovers | Visit Skyscanner |
Google Flights | Quick search, flexible planners | Calendar price view, fast results | Visit Google Flights |
Emirates.com | Direct flights to Dubai | No hidden fees, top-notch service | Visit Emirates |
Expedia | Flights + hotels deals | Bundled savings, rewards program | Visit Expedia |
Kiwi.com | Budget travelers, hidden routes | Combines low-cost carriers | Visit Kiwi |
Booking.com (Flights) | Trusted platform + hotel pairing | No change fees on many options | Visit Booking.com Flights |
Cleartrip (Middle East users) | Regional travelers to UAE | Arabic support, local deals | Visit Cleartrip |
Detailed Reviews of the Top Flight Booking Sites
1. Skyscanner – The Best Overall for Price Comparison
Why I recommend it:
I use Skyscanner daily when comparing flights for clients. It searches hundreds of airlines and OTAs (Online Travel Agencies) to find the lowest fares.
Top Features:
- Search “cheapest month” or “everywhere” for flexible planning
- Filter by direct flights, layovers, flight time
- Shows eco-friendly flights and travel trends
Pros:
✅ Easy to compare airline prices
✅ User-friendly interface
✅ Mobile app with price alerts
Cons:
❌ Doesn’t always include baggage fees
❌ Booking handled by third-party providers
2. Google Flights – Speedy and Reliable
Why travelers love it:
Google Flights is lightning-fast and gives a clean, visual calendar showing fare fluctuations. It’s great for flexible date travelers.
Best For:
- Exploring prices by dates or destinations
- Checking when prices are expected to rise
- Quick route comparisons
Pros:
✅ Trusted by frequent flyers
✅ Integrated with airline sites
✅ No booking fees
Cons:
❌ Doesn’t support booking directly through Google
❌ Lacks some budget carrier listings
3. Emirates.com – Direct to Dubai With Premium Service
Why I recommend Emirates’ website:
If you want a direct, premium flight to Dubai, Emirates is almost always the top choice. Booking through the airline’s site ensures transparent pricing and loyalty points.
Ideal for:
- Business travelers
- Luxury tourists
- Families who want a direct flight
Pros:
✅ No third-party hassles
✅ Excellent in-flight experience
✅ Free stopovers and transit hotel options
Cons:
❌ Slightly higher base fare
❌ Fewer promo codes compared to OTAs
👉 Need airport transfer from DXB? Book our private airport pickup service for seamless arrivals.
4. Expedia – Best for Bundled Flight + Hotel Deals
Why I suggest Expedia for vacationers:
Expedia offers flight, hotel, and car bundles with exclusive discounts. Great for families or long stays in Dubai.
Best Features:
- Bundled savings up to 20%
- Reward points
- Great customer support
Pros:
✅ Combine flights and hotels
✅ Mobile app discounts
✅ Easy cancellation policies
Cons:
❌ Can show outdated pricing occasionally
❌ Fees vary by airline
5. Kiwi.com – Unique Routes for Budget Travelers
Why it’s different:
Kiwi finds cheap, often unconventional routes—like flying to Abu Dhabi + a quick taxi to Dubai. It connects low-cost carriers and sometimes offers layover protection.
Perfect for:
- Backpackers
- Solo travelers
- Flexible schedules
Pros:
✅ Very cheap deals
✅ Combines multiple carriers
✅ Unique flight paths
Cons:
❌ Long or odd layovers
❌ Some flights may be self-transfer
6. Booking.com (Flights Section) – Trusted, All-in-One Booking
Why it’s convenient:
If you’re already using Booking.com for hotels in Dubai, you can now book your flight through the same platform. It’s familiar and user-friendly.
Highlights:
- Easy to bundle flight + accommodation
- Some flights with flexible cancellation
- Frequent flyer program sync
Pros:
✅ Clean interface
✅ Same support team for hotels and flights
✅ Multi-currency options
Cons:
❌ Fewer flight-specific filters
❌ Limited low-cost carrier listings
7. Cleartrip.ae – For Middle East Travelers
Why locals use it:
Popular with residents of the UAE, KSA, and Qatar. Cleartrip often features special fares on regional carriers and exclusive card discounts.
Best For:
- Residents booking one-way tickets
- Arabic language support
- Regional airlines (Flydubai, Air Arabia)
Pros:
✅ Payment in AED
✅ Local support
✅ Promo codes for UAE credit cards
Cons:
❌ Not ideal for North American travelers
❌ Interface not as modern
Insider Tips for Booking the Best Flight to Dubai
Here’s what I advise my clients every day:
🔹 Book Early, But Not Too Early
Flights are cheapest about 6–8 weeks before your travel date, especially for high season (November–February).
🔹 Fly Midweek
Tuesdays and Wednesdays are often cheaper flying days than weekends.
🔹 Use Alerts
Use websites like Hopper or Skyscanner to track flight prices and book when they drop.
🔹 Consider Nearby Airports
If flying from Europe or Asia, compare prices for Abu Dhabi (AUH) and Sharjah (SHJ) too. Both are 60–90 minutes from Dubai by car.
🔹 Watch for Hidden Fees
Third-party sites sometimes don’t include baggage fees, so always click through to check.
FAQs About Booking Flights to Dubai
1. What’s the cheapest month to fly to Dubai?
Generally, May, June, and September have lower prices due to warmer weather.
2. Is it better to book directly with an airline or a website?
If customer service is important to you (rescheduling, refunds), book directly. If price is your top priority, use comparison tools like Skyscanner or Google Flights.
3. Which airlines fly directly to Dubai?
Major airlines include:
- Emirates (direct to DXB)
- Etihad Airways (to Abu Dhabi)
- Qatar Airways
- Turkish Airlines
- Flydubai, Pegasus, IndiGo, and more low-cost carriers
Final Thoughts from Your Local Travel Partner
Booking a flight to Dubai doesn’t have to be stressful or expensive. With a little research and the right platform, you can find a flight that’s affordable, convenient, and tailored to your needs.
As a Dubai-based travel agency, we also offer:
- Custom Dubai tour packages
- Airport pick-up and hotel booking services
- VIP desert safaris and city tours
👉 Get in touch with us here for personal recommendations or help booking your next trip.

My name is Tuhin, the founder of Royal Dubai Travel, a premier travel agency in Dubai dedicated to crafting unforgettable travel experiences. With a deep passion for tourism and years of expertise in the industry, Tuhin specializes in curating personalized tours, luxury experiences, and hassle-free travel solutions for visitors to Dubai. Whether you’re looking for desert adventures, city explorations, or VIP travel services, Royal Dubai Travel ensures a seamless and memorable journey.
For travel inquiries and expert recommendations, connect with Tuhin and explore the best of Dubai with confidence!